summaryrefslogtreecommitdiff
path: root/eclass
diff options
context:
space:
mode:
authorBernard Cafarelli <voyageur@gentoo.org>2011-11-18 14:23:03 +0000
committerBernard Cafarelli <voyageur@gentoo.org>2011-11-18 14:23:03 +0000
commitb305d968babf6fd6d4b6bc72a45934560ce6740f (patch)
treea92d3f67eb2f9874d61339c8d3a825c4ce734f81 /eclass
parentChange udev dependencies in a way current stable is also supported wrt #39090... (diff)
downloadgentoo-2-b305d968babf6fd6d4b6bc72a45934560ce6740f.tar.gz
gentoo-2-b305d968babf6fd6d4b6bc72a45934560ce6740f.tar.bz2
gentoo-2-b305d968babf6fd6d4b6bc72a45934560ce6740f.zip
Set VARTEXFONTS for doc generation, fix sandbox access violation on /var/cache/fonts
Diffstat (limited to 'eclass')
-rw-r--r--eclass/ChangeLog6
-rw-r--r--eclass/gnustep-base.eclass5
2 files changed, 9 insertions, 2 deletions
diff --git a/eclass/ChangeLog b/eclass/ChangeLog
index 3d50a29c332b..db39eec4222b 100644
--- a/eclass/ChangeLog
+++ b/eclass/ChangeLog
@@ -1,6 +1,10 @@
# ChangeLog for eclass directory
# Copyright 1999-2011 Gentoo Foundation; Distributed under the GPL v2
-# $Header: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v 1.15 2011/11/17 16:04:02 dev-zero Exp $
+# $Header: /var/cvsroot/gentoo-x86/eclass/ChangeLog,v 1.16 2011/11/18 14:23:03 voyageur Exp $
+
+ 18 Nov 2011; Bernard Cafarelli <voyageur@gentoo.org> gnustep-base.eclass:
+ Set VARTEXFONTS for doc generation, fix sandbox access violation on
+ /var/cache/fonts
17 Nov 2011; Tiziano Müller <dev-zero@gentoo.org> mysql-v2.eclass:
Fixed misplaced quotes in mysql-v2 eclass causing 'emerge --config mysql' to
diff --git a/eclass/gnustep-base.eclass b/eclass/gnustep-base.eclass
index 8d8629b06994..ba5fca20c1dc 100644
--- a/eclass/gnustep-base.eclass
+++ b/eclass/gnustep-base.eclass
@@ -1,6 +1,6 @@
# Copyright 1999-2011 Gentoo Foundation
# Distributed under the terms of the GNU General Public License v2
-# $Header: /var/cvsroot/gentoo-x86/eclass/gnustep-base.eclass,v 1.20 2011/11/08 12:16:29 voyageur Exp $
+# $Header: /var/cvsroot/gentoo-x86/eclass/gnustep-base.eclass,v 1.21 2011/11/18 14:23:03 voyageur Exp $
# @ECLASS: gnustep-base.eclass
# @MAINTAINER:
@@ -150,6 +150,9 @@ egnustep_env() {
TAR_OPTIONS="${TAR_OPTIONS} --no-same-owner" \
messages=yes )
+ use doc \
+ && GS_ENV=( "${GS_ENV[@]}" VARTEXFONTS="${T}"/fonts )
+
use debug \
&& GS_ENV=( "${GS_ENV[@]}" "debug=yes" ) \
|| GS_ENV=( "${GS_ENV[@]}" "debug=no" )